Roof flashing installation services involve the placement of metal or other durable materials around roof features such as chimneys, vents, skylights, and roof joints. The primary goal of flashing is to create a watertight seal that prevents water from seeping into the underlying structure. Proper installation ensures that areas vulnerable to leaks are protected, especially at points where different roofing components intersect or where the roof meets vertical surfaces. Experienced contractors assess the specific needs of each property to select appropriate flashing materials and techniques, ensuring a secure and long-lasting seal.

These services help address common roofing problems related to water intrusion and damage. When flashing is improperly installed or deteriorates over time, it can lead to leaks, mold growth, wood rot, and structural issues. Water infiltration around vulnerable roof areas often results in costly repairs if not promptly addressed. Installing or replacing flashing correctly can significantly reduce the risk of leaks, protect interior spaces from water damage, and extend the lifespan of the roof and underlying structures.

The overview below groups typical Roof Flashing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Ocean County, NJ.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Material Costs - The cost for roof flashing materials typically ranges from $5 to $15 per linear foot, depending on the type of metal used, such as aluminum or copper. Larger projects with extensive flashing may increase overall expenses.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.

Labor Expenses - Installation labor costs usually fall between $50 and $100 per hour, with total prices varying based on roof complexity and project size. Some contractors may charge a flat fee for entire installations, which can range from $300 to $1,500 for typical residential roofs.

Project Size Impact - Smaller repairs or installations might cost around $200 to $500, while larger, full-roof flashing replacements can reach $2,000 or more. The scope of work directly influences overall costs, with more extensive projects requiring more materials and labor.

Additional Fees - Extra costs may include removal of old flashing, roof access, or repairs to underlying roofing materials, often adding $100 to $500 to the total. These factors depend on the existing roof condition and the complexity of the installation process.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is roof flashing installation? Roof flashing installation involves adding metal or other waterproof materials around roof features to prevent water intrusion and protect the structure.

Why is proper roof flashing important? Proper roof flashing helps prevent leaks, water damage, and structural issues by directing water away from vulnerable areas.

How do I find local roof flashing installation services? Contact local roofing contractors or service providers who specialize in roof repairs and installations in your area.

What materials are commonly used for roof flashing? Common materials include aluminum, copper, galvanized steel, and lead, chosen based on durability and compatibility with the roof.

How long does roof flashing installation typically take? The duration varies depending on the roof's size and complexity, but most installations can be completed within a day or two by local pros.
